ARM: EXYNOS: Add ARCH_EXYNOS and reorganize arch/arm/mach-exynos
The arch/arm/mach-exynos4 directory (CONFIG_ARCH_EXYNOS4) has
made for plaforms based on EXYNOS4 SoCs. But since upcoming
Samsung's SoCs such as EXYNOS5 (ARM Cortex A15) can reuse most
codes in current mach-exynos4, one mach-exynos directory will
be used for them.
This patch changes to CONFIG_ARCH_EXYNOS (arch/arm/mach-exynos)
but keeps original CONFIG_ARCH_EXYNOS4 in mach-exynos/Kconfig to
avoid changing in driver side.
Cc: Arnd Bergmann <arnd@arndb.de>
Cc: Russell King <rmk+kernel@arm.linux.org.uk>
Signed-off-by:
Kukjin Kim <kgene.kim@samsung.com>
Showing
- arch/arm/Kconfig 4 additions, 4 deletionsarch/arm/Kconfig
- arch/arm/Makefile 1 addition, 1 deletionarch/arm/Makefile
- arch/arm/configs/exynos4_defconfig 2 additions, 7 deletionsarch/arm/configs/exynos4_defconfig
- arch/arm/mach-exynos/Kconfig 31 additions, 11 deletionsarch/arm/mach-exynos/Kconfig
- arch/arm/mach-exynos/Makefile 5 additions, 6 deletionsarch/arm/mach-exynos/Makefile
- arch/arm/mach-exynos/Makefile.boot 0 additions, 0 deletionsarch/arm/mach-exynos/Makefile.boot
- arch/arm/mach-exynos/clock-exynos4210.c 0 additions, 0 deletionsarch/arm/mach-exynos/clock-exynos4210.c
- arch/arm/mach-exynos/clock-exynos4212.c 0 additions, 0 deletionsarch/arm/mach-exynos/clock-exynos4212.c
- arch/arm/mach-exynos/clock.c 0 additions, 0 deletionsarch/arm/mach-exynos/clock.c
- arch/arm/mach-exynos/cpu.c 37 additions, 32 deletionsarch/arm/mach-exynos/cpu.c
- arch/arm/mach-exynos/cpuidle.c 0 additions, 0 deletionsarch/arm/mach-exynos/cpuidle.c
- arch/arm/mach-exynos/dev-ahci.c 0 additions, 0 deletionsarch/arm/mach-exynos/dev-ahci.c
- arch/arm/mach-exynos/dev-audio.c 0 additions, 0 deletionsarch/arm/mach-exynos/dev-audio.c
- arch/arm/mach-exynos/dev-dwmci.c 0 additions, 0 deletionsarch/arm/mach-exynos/dev-dwmci.c
- arch/arm/mach-exynos/dev-pd.c 0 additions, 0 deletionsarch/arm/mach-exynos/dev-pd.c
- arch/arm/mach-exynos/dev-sysmmu.c 0 additions, 0 deletionsarch/arm/mach-exynos/dev-sysmmu.c
- arch/arm/mach-exynos/dma.c 0 additions, 0 deletionsarch/arm/mach-exynos/dma.c
- arch/arm/mach-exynos/headsmp.S 0 additions, 0 deletionsarch/arm/mach-exynos/headsmp.S
- arch/arm/mach-exynos/hotplug.c 0 additions, 0 deletionsarch/arm/mach-exynos/hotplug.c
- arch/arm/mach-exynos/include/mach/debug-macro.S 0 additions, 0 deletionsarch/arm/mach-exynos/include/mach/debug-macro.S
Loading
Please register or sign in to comment